/* * Copyright (C) 2018 Alibaba Group Holding Limited */ /* modification history -------------------- 14jan2018, init vesion */ /* DESCRIPTION This file provides APIs for management CPU power. */ #ifndef __cpu_pwr_api_h__ #define __cpu_pwr_api_h__ #ifdef __cplusplus extern "C" { #endif #include "k_api.h" #include "cpu_pwr_hal_lib.h" /* * CPU power management operates in one of three possible modes: * * CPU_IDLE_MODE_RUN: * In this CPU mode of operation, idle CPU power management is disabled. * * CPU_IDLE_MODE_SLEEP: * the CPUs sleep when idle, but system clock interupts wakes up the CPU * at every tick. * * CPU_IDLE_MODE_TICKLESS: CPUs sleep when idle, potentially for multiple * ticks at a time. */ typedef enum cpu_idle_mode { CPU_IDLE_MODE_RUN = 0, CPU_IDLE_MODE_SLEEP = 1, CPU_IDLE_MODE_TICKLESS = 2 } CPU_IDLE_MODE; #if RHINO_CONFIG_CPU_PWR_P_STATE_SUPPORT extern kstat_t cpu_pwr_p_state_set (uint32_t cpuIndex, cpu_pstate_t cpuPState); extern kstat_t cpu_pwr_p_state_get (uint32_t cpuIndex, cpu_pstate_t * pCpuPState); extern kstat_t cpu_pwr_p_state_capability_get (uint32_t cpuIndex, uint32_t * pSupportBitsetP); #endif /* RHINO_CONFIG_CPU_PWR_P_STATE_SUPPORT */ extern kstat_t cpu_pwr_c_state_set (cpu_cstate_t); extern kstat_t cpu_pwr_c_state_get (uint32_t cpuIndex, cpu_cstate_t * pCpuCState); extern kstat_t cpu_pwr_c_state_capability_get (uint32_t cpuIndex, uint32_t * pSupportBitsetC); extern kstat_t cpu_pwr_idle_mode_set (CPU_IDLE_MODE mode); extern kstat_t cpu_pwr_idle_mode_get (CPU_IDLE_MODE * pMode); #if RHINO_CONFIG_CPU_TICKLESS extern kstat_t tickless_task_ignore (ktask_t * p_tcb); #endif #ifdef __cplusplus } #endif #endif /* __cpu_pwr_api_h__ */
